            Volleyball Recap: ConVal Cougars vs. Hanover Bears        
        
		
        
        
            ConVal faced Hanover in a battle between two of the state's top teams on Friday. The Cougars fell just short of the Bears by a score of  3-2. That makes it the first time this season the Cougars have let down their home crowd.
 ConVal took Hanover into a fifth set  but they suffered a heartbreaking two-point loss.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 22-25, 25-22, 25-19, 19-25,  16-14.
 Hanover was led to victory by  Olivia Grabinski and  Hudson Cusimano.  Grabinski  had 35 assists, while  Cusimano  had ten  blocks, eight  digs, five  kills,  and two  aces. That's the most  digs  Cusimano has posted  over her last six  matches.  Casey Wilkinson was another key player,  getting 15  digs.
ConVal's loss dropped their record down to 5-3. As for Hanover, they pushed their record up to 10-1 with the  victory, which was their tenth straight  on the road dating back to last season.
